Recreation supervisor reports Denison On Ice expansion, attendance and sponsorship totals

Parks and Recreation Commission · December 1, 2025
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

Recreation Supervisor Elizabeth Hyatt said the Denison On Ice rink was expanded by 14 feet for its 10th season, attendance reached 421 on opening weekend and 1,147 during the holiday week, and sponsorships totaled $98,000 (about $39,000 cash and $48,000 in-kind).

Elizabeth Hyatt, Recreation Supervisor for the Parks and Recreation Department, briefed the commission on the 10th season of Denison On Ice.
